Automobile armrest box with ventilation and heat dissipation functions
By incorporating air inlets, outlets, and ventilation holes in the car armrest box, and utilizing a cooling fan and connecting hoses to create an airflow path, the problem of heat not easily dissipating from the armrest box in summer is solved, achieving a comfortable cooling effect.

TECHNICAL FIELD
[0001] The utility model relates to the technical field of automotive interior, especially relates to a ventilated and heat dissipation automobile armrest box. BACKGROUND
[0002] The automobile armrest box is a kind of automobile accessories installed in the middle of two seats, belonging to the automotive interior system, and the automobile armrest box enables the driver to place arm when driving for a long time, so that the arm can be effectively rested, and not sore, stiff.
[0003] In summer, when the arm is placed in the automobile armrest box for a long time, the heat of the arm is not easy to dissipate due to sweating, causing the arm to be adhered to the automobile armrest box, which is very uncomfortable. UTILITY MODEL CONTENTS
[0004] A kind of ventilated and heat dissipation automobile armrest box, including: box, heat dissipation fan, connecting hose, hand pillow;
[0005] The hand pillow is rotatably connected to the top of the box;
[0006] The bottom of the box is provided with a plurality of air outlets;
[0007] The inside of the box is provided with a storage plate, and the storage plate is provided with a storage groove;
[0008] The hand pillow is hollow structure, and a plurality of air inlets are arranged on the bottom surface of the front end thereof, and a connecting port is arranged on the bottom surface of the rear end thereof;
[0009] The bottom surface of the hand pillow is provided with a groove, and the two opposite wall surfaces of the groove are respectively provided with a plug rod;
[0010] The top of the hand pillow is provided with a plurality of rows of heat dissipation holes, and the heat dissipation holes are communicated with the inside of the hand pillow;The top of the hand pillow is also provided with a plurality of rows of protrusions, and the protrusions and the heat dissipation holes are staggered;
[0011] The two opposite wall surfaces of the box are respectively provided with a plug hole, and the plug rod is matched with the plug hole;
[0012] The inside of the box is provided with a partition plate, the partition plate is L-shaped, and located below the storage plate, the partition plate and the wall surface of the box form a heat dissipation space, and the air outlet is located at the bottom of the heat dissipation space;
[0013] One end of the connecting hose is connected with the connecting port, and the other end penetrates into the inside of the box;
[0014] The heat dissipation fan is located in the heat dissipation space, and the two opposite outer wall surfaces of the heat dissipation fan are respectively provided with a mounting edge, and the mounting edge is connected with the inner wall surface of the box.
[0015] Specifically, the connecting hose is externally provided with a sheath.

[0029] A ventilated and heat-dissipated automobile armrest box, comprising: a box body 1, a heat dissipation fan 2, a connecting hose 3, a handrest 4;
[0030] As Figures 1-5As shown, the hand pillow 4 is rotatably connected to the top of the housing 1;
[0031] The bottom of the housing 1 is provided with multiple air outlets 13;
[0032] The interior of the box 1 is provided with a shelf 12, and the shelf 12 is provided with a storage slot for placing cups;
[0033] like Figure 6 As shown, the hand pillow 4 has a hollow internal structure, with multiple air inlets 42 on the bottom surface of its front end and a connection port 43 on the bottom surface of its rear end.
[0034] The bottom surface of the hand pillow 4 is provided with a groove, and the two opposite walls of the groove are respectively provided with insert rods 41;
[0035] like Figure 7 As shown, the top of the hand pillow 4 is provided with multiple rows of heat dissipation holes 44, which are connected to the interior of the hand pillow 4; the top of the hand pillow 4 is also provided with multiple rows of protrusions 45, which are staggered with the heat dissipation holes 44; airflow enters the hand pillow 4 from the air inlet 42 and then flows out from the air outlet 13, and the airflow exchanges heat with the air in the heat dissipation holes 44 inside the hand pillow 4.
[0036] like Figure 8 As shown, two opposite walls of the housing 1 are respectively provided with insertion holes 11, and the insertion rod 41 is engaged with the insertion holes 11;
[0037] like Figures 9-10 As shown, the box 1 is provided with a partition 14 inside. The partition 14 is L-shaped and located below the shelf 12. The partition 14 and the wall of the box 1 form a heat dissipation space, and the air outlet 13 is located at the bottom of the heat dissipation space.
[0038] One end of the connecting hose 3 is connected to the connection port 43, and the other end extends into the interior of the housing 1;
[0039] The cooling fan 2 is located inside the cooling space. The two opposite outer walls of the cooling fan 2 are respectively provided with mounting edges 21, which are connected to the inner wall of the housing 1.
[0040] Furthermore, such as Figure 8 As shown, the connecting hose 3 is provided with a protective sleeve 5, which is used to prevent the hose 3 from being subjected to external forces.
